Transaction 84596af368bbc166231cda360b765eb2cbac868e1f7a512c7e7d69d044d4cca9

1 Input
2 Outputs
  • 84596af368bbc166231cda360b765eb2cbac868e1f7a512c7e7d69d044d4cca9:0
  • value  29222896
    address  33yEwDkjgHaUa3XUYyARH2Q1uWaL9cnRb4
  • 84596af368bbc166231cda360b765eb2cbac868e1f7a512c7e7d69d044d4cca9:1
  • value  572288082
    address  1HgjUcfzPWNUo8Eag1Kw33mGrSRcHEL7xU